Alloy B2 should not be used at temperatures between 1000¡ãF and 1600¡ãF as the alloy forms secondary phases that could decrease the ductility of the material.

Hastelloy B3 is a nickel-molybdenum alloy with profound resistance to stree-corrosion cracking, pitting, corrosion and thermal stability greater to that of alloy B2.
This nickel steel alloy has good resistance to heat affected and knife-line zone attack. This alloy also bears the brunt of formic, sulfuric, phosphoric, acetic acids and various other non-oxidizing media.

A nickel alloy of this type also has great resistance to hydrochloric acid at different concentrations and temperatures.
Hastelloy B3’s distinguishing characteristic is its ability to maintain good ductility while transient exposure to intermediate temperatures.
Exposures like this are regularly experienced during heat treatments that are linked with fabrication.
Hastelloy C-276 alloy can be forged, hot-upset, and impact extruded. Although the alloy tends to work-harden, it can be successfully deep-drawn, spun, press formed or punched.
All of the common methods of welding can be used to weld Hastelloy C-276 alloy, although the oxyacetylene process is not recommended. Special precautions should be taken to avoid excessive heat input.
Hastelloy C-276 is available in the form of plate, sheet, strip, billet, bar, wire, covered electrodes, pipe, tubing, pipe fittings, flanges, fittings.
C-276 alloy is normally solution heat-treated at 2050¡ãF (1121¡ãC) and rapid quenched. If possible, parts which have been hot-formed should be solution heat-treated prior to final fabrication or installation.
